Because Universal only has two shows on Blu-ray (out of maybe 15-20 they produce) that are still on the air - The Office and House. Battlestar Galactica (catalog) and Heroes were they other two. There is very little interest of TV on Blu-ray, and these family shows rank even lower. Considering the poor ratings, you're lucky a DVD set was even made. If Season 2 is it's last, you might not even get that on DVD. Universal has far more other shows that would sell better on Blu-ray (30 Rock, Parks and Rec etc) over Parenthood.

Warner only distributes it, the program is licensed from the BBC. Warner almost never drops the pricing on licensed programs, BBC or otherwise, for home media items. Do not expect much of a price drop, if any.
